The last two days of class will be devoted to presentations of the project topics. The topics you have selected cover a range of emerging problems in computational genomics. The goal is to give an overview of new research in genomics to the rest of the class.

Survey talks
  • Duration: 10 minutes plus 2 minutes for questions.
  • Seven to ten slides covering
    • A statement of the problem to be solved
    • Description of data that drives the problem (if applicable)
    • Why the problem is important
    • Why the problem is challenging
    • Current state of the art; open problems. You will not have time to discuss algorithms in detail.
Computational project talks
  • All group members must speak
  • Duration for groups of two: 15 minutes plus 2 minutes for questions. For groups of three: 20 minutes plus 2 minutes for questions.
  • Ten to fifteen slides covering
    • A statement of the problem to be solved
    • Background and signficance
    • Data and methods
    • Results
    • Summary: what you learned, problems encountered, future work
